Named for the beautiful coast situated 2 km south of the Geisei station on the Pacific shore of Shikoku {see planet  (4223)} island. There are many pine trees on this coast, and there is a famous place where their leaves play the sound on the Japanese harp Koto in the breeze. (M 15090) _ _.


Discovered on 16-9-1987 in Geisei by Seki, T.
